Dynamic properties of methyl(trimethylphosphane)nickel complexes containing (2-diphenylphosphanyl)phenylamido ligands
Klein, Hans-Friedrich,Beck, Robert,Hetche, Olaf
, p. 232 - 239 (2003)
P,N-chelates of nickel NiCl[2-(Ph2P)C6H4NR](PMe3) (1: R = H; 2: R = SiMe3) have been obtained from NiCl2(PMe3)2 and 2-(Ph2P)C6H4NRLi. Reaction with MeLi affords methylnickel compounds NiMe[2-(Ph2P)C6H4NR](PMe3) (3: R = H; 4: R = Me; 5: R = SiMe3). By the same route NiMe[2- (R1R2P)C6H4NR](PMe3) (6: R1 = R2 = CHMe2) was synthesized. Solutions in THF contain cis and trans isomers of square-planar complexes, and dynamic NMR spectroscopy shows dissociation of trimethylphosphane to be more rapid in the trans isomers. In a crystal of 5 the molecular structure is cis-5. Out of these complexes only 3 and 4 add trimethylphosphane to form pentacoordinate compounds NiMe[2- (Ph2P)C6H4NR](PMe3)2 (7, 8) in the crystal as shown by the molecular structure of 7 while in THF equilibria 7 ? cis-1 and 8 ? cis-2 are observed by NMR spectroscopy. The same solution properties are found with NiMe[2- (R1R2P)C6H4NR] (PMe3)2 (9: R1 = CMe3, R2 = Ph). Wiley-VCH Verlag GmbH & Co. KGaA, 69451 Weinheim, Germany, 2003.
